About Altoholic
Hi, my name is Thaoky, and I'm an Altoholic :)
Altoholic is an Ace 3 addon written for people who dedicate most of their time to leveling alts, and who want to have as much information as possible in one addon. The main feature of the addon is the search functionality which allows users to search their alts' bags or loot tables in an Auction-House-like frame (see screenshots). All this with multiple-realms/accounts support.

Features:
- Languages supported: enUS, frFR, deDE, esES, ruRU, zhCN & zhTW.
- Account-wide data summary:
- Characters' talents: Full talent trees & glyphs are supported for both specializations.
- Money, /played, rest xp for each character, subtotals by realm, and grandtotals for the account.
- Bag usage: see at a glance which characters should get bigger bags (bag size, free slots and types included)
- Characters' skills: skill summary on one screen, namely the 2 main professions + the 3 secondary skills as well as riding. I may add more if there's demand.
- Reputations: a list of all the reputations of the current realm's characters. You can see at a glance if all your alts are at least honored with Honor Hold if you want to get the new 2.4 blue PVP set. Suggestions on how to grind reputations will be available soon.
- View containers (bags, bank, keyring) of all alts, on all realms.
- Guild banks : You have 10 alts in 10 different guilds on the same server, all of them with access to a guild bank ? Not a problem, you can see them all here.
- E-mail: allows you to see which alts have mail without having to reconnect them. The addon will tell you when mail is about to expire on a character. Threshold configurable (up to 15 days). Multiple realm support as well. Mails sent to a known alt (one you've logged on at least once) will be visible in the addon without having to reconnect it.
- Equipment: See the equipment of the current realm's alts in one screen. Very useful when purchasing stuff for your alts at the AH. Multiple realms supported. Right-clicking any equipment piece will allow you to find an upgrade, this feature is similar to the official wow armory feature, and is quite performant, even though it doesn't match the accuracy of the official one.
- Search: the most important feature of the addon, it uses an AH-like frame to display search results. You can either search bags on the current realm, on all realms, or a loot table.
The loot table is a table based on AtlasLoot, but which contains only item id's, and therefore keeps memory usage minimal.
The Search menu allows you to find items based on their name (even partial), level, type or rarity, almost like at the AH. It is also possible to search known recipes.
- Quest Log: See the quest logs of all your alts, as well as an indication of which alts are on a specific quest. Clicking on a quest link in the chat log will tell you which alts are on that quest.
- Suggestions: Currently, only profession leveling suggestions are available when mousing over your current level in a specific profession. Suggestions are based on the leveling guides posted on the official US forums (credit goes to their respective authors). The addon also suggests you where to quest/grind xp depending on your character level.
Suggestions were also added for the most recent factions. More to come later.
- Auction house: You can see which auctions/bids you've placed with an alt without being logged in or being at the AH.
- Professions: You can browse all known recipes in a thotbot like frame (see screenshot).
- Mounts & Pets of all your alts.
- Achievements are tracked for all you alts (see screenshot).
- Guild Members: a list of your connected guildmates, along with their alts (if they're using Altoholic too), and their average item level. Clicking their AiL will also allow you to "remotely" inspect their equipment.
- Guild Skills: a list of altoholic users in your guild, along with their alts and direct profession links. All professions are available in one click.
- Guild Bank tabs: a list of altoholic users and the time at which they last visited the guild bank. If you haven't visited the guild bank for a few days, you can remotely update your local data without going to a capital city.

5.3.002 (29/05/2013)
- Fixed skill levels reported as 0.
Note: The problems does not fix itself with this new version. To fully fix it, you need to populate the database with new profession links.
To do this, log all your alts one by one, open their tradeskills, and ONLY THEN, open the skills pane in Altoholic to see that this character's
skill levels are ok. If not, it is merely a refresh issue.
As I said, the problem comes from the format of the profession links which has been changed by Blizzard, reload the whole thing, and you will be fine.
5.3.001 (28/05/2013)
- Fixed recipe colors at the Auction House (Thanks Elandril !).
- Fixed a lua error when DataStore_Agenda is disabled.
- Fixed profession cooldowns warnings, they are now hardcoded at 3 am (the game sometimes still returns midnight).
- Added a total AiL per realm in the account summary.
